THE COMPANY:

Brewster Partners are delighted to be recruiting for Quality Systems Analyst.

Responsible for all aspects of quality within the installation, service & repair division of the business, this role will work with all areas of the customer service and fieldengineering teams in the implementation and continual deployment of the company's quality management system.

Responsible for the investigation and reporting of customer, internal & supplier quality issues.


THE JOB:


  • Lead the implementation of QMS throughout the division.
  • Key contact for customer and external body complaints and assisting / directing customer service and field engineering staff in their investigations.
  • Assist in driving a culture of quality throughout the business.
  • Liaise with suppliers on ongoing performance and resolution of supplier quality issues.
  • Create reports on QMS and division quality / environmental / safety performance, for review at senior management and board level.
  • Attend daily division meetings to report on quality issues and performance.
  • Work as part of the team producing service and installation guides.
  • Support division managers in H&S for all areas.
  • Create and control internal audit schedule for all division sites and assist in directing auditing team to ensure completion of audit schedule.
  • Support external QMS audits at all division sites.
  • Work with suppliers to investigate root cause analysis and work with them to achieve permanent corrective actions.
  • Day to day support to keep implemented QMS up to date.
  • Support environmental auditing and reporting for the division sites.
  • Work alongside purchasing and materials management teams in creating supplier performance reporting.
  • Liaise with suppliers on PPAP requirements and new product introduction.
  • Support continuous improvement teams in the creation of new product lines and the improvement of existing product lines.
  • Support division teams in creation of SOPs and work instructions.
  • Liaise with R&D department in the testing of new products.

THE PERSON:


  • Minimum of 5 years' quality & QMS experience required.
  • Experience of working in accordance with the requirements of ISO 9001 & ISO preferably ISO13485, IATF 16949 or AS9100)
  • Excellent quality systems knowledge
  • Internal auditing qualified (minimum ISO 9001)
  • Excellent analytical, communication and influencing skills
  • Ability to communicate effectively with all levels of employees including executives, technical and our production workforce.
  • Hands on, "can do" approach with willingness to work in production to understand the true issues and identify root causes of problems.
  • Impeccable attention to detail and forwardthinking.
  • Able to thrive in a dynamic and fastpaced environment.
